Sentence examples for a staggering rate from inspiring English sources

The phrase "a staggering rate"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used to describe a speed or frequency that is surprising or difficult to comprehend, often in contexts related to growth, change, or decline.
Example: "The population of the city is increasing at a staggering rate, leading to concerns about infrastructure and resources."
Alternatives: "an astonishing pace" or "a remarkable speed."
